Description

This form is a request to release an amount on a lien of mortgage as exceeds the balance of the indebtedness secured by such mortgage.

In Kentucky, the statute of limitations for a judgment lien typically lasts for 15 years. After this period, the lien may expire, which means it can no longer be enforced. It’s important to keep track of your liens, especially if you are considering a Kentucky Request To Release Lien To Secure Additional Indebtedness. Understanding these timelines can help you manage your financial obligations better.
